Okay this is my problem. I have iphone6 iPad Air MacBook Air 2017.
When I go to send an email from my iPhone or iPad when I type the MacBook email into the To section I always end up with a , behind the outlook.com and the same with gmail.com,example here
******[email protected], that’s what happens.
I have uninstalled my email accounts from iPhone and iPad and reinstalled them,deleted all my address book then re entered the MacBook email making a point that there is no comma after the .com.its very annoying as it’s a pain if I require to transfer an email from iPhone to the MacBook.
Any help please. please.
 
That is just a place holder to separate that email address from a potential second or third... recipient. It won't stay or have any effect when you send the email
